Abstract

The utility model relates to a calender discloses a wainscot broad width can self -adjusting calender, including the frame, set up controller in the frame, set up a compression roller section of thick bamboo in the frame, set up the automatic adjusting device of wainscot broad width at compression roller section of thick bamboo rear, the automatic adjusting device of wainscot broad width including the lead screw that sets up motor in the frame, is connected with the motor, with the regulation pole that the lead screw is connected, be equipped with the cutter on adjusting the pole, adjust the rod cover on the lead screw and when the motor drives the lead screw rotation, the relative lead screw of regulation pole follows the length direction removal of lead screw. The utility model discloses a complete automatically regulated of wainscot broad width adjusts under the control of converter, and the precision is high, fast, can improve product quality and product percent of pass, and can save more labour, reduction in production cost. Base cloth position automatic adjustment, the production safety is improved nature, and improved production efficiency.

Description

Veneer wide cut can adjust automatically calender
Technical field
This utility model is related to calender, more particularly to a kind of veneer wide cut can adjust automatically calender.
Background technology
, when veneer wide cut is adjusted, the wide cut using rear operator's perusal base fabric is manual again for existing calender The position of cutting knife is adjusted, reaction is adjusted slowly and control accuracy is poor, easily caused operation below and fall the reasons such as pin, narrow side, directly affected To the quality and qualification rate of product.In addition base fabric is in charging, and position may not just, can not completely and veneer into after pressure roller cylinder Fit together, have influence on the quality and qualification rate of product.
The content of the invention
This utility model is for veneer wide cut is adjusted manually, speed is slow, the shortcoming that precision is low in prior art, there is provided one Kind of speed is fast, the veneer wide cut of high precision can adjust automatically calender.
In order to solve above-mentioned technical problem, this utility model is addressed by following technical proposals:
Veneer wide cut can adjust automatically calender, including frame, the controller being arranged in frame, be arranged in frame Pressure roller cylinder, be arranged on the veneer wide cut automatic regulating apparatus at pressure roller cylinder rear, veneer wide cut automatic regulating apparatus includes arranging The screw mandrel of motor and motor connection in frame and the adjusting rod of screw mandrel connection, adjusting rod is provided with cutting knife, adjusts rod set On screw mandrel and when motor drives screw mandrel to rotate, the relative screw mandrel of adjusting rod along screw mandrel length direction movement.
Preferably, screw mandrel is spindle rotationally arranged in frame inner side by mounting seat, screw mandrel one end is relatively fixed and is connected with Driving wheel, driving wheel is connected with the output shaft of motor by belt.
Preferably, through the axis hole having with screw mandrel cooperation on adjusting rod, adjusting rod is connected with wire rod thread, in mounting seat Limit base is fixed with positioned at screw mandrel top, adjusting rod upper end heads on limit base.
Preferably, veneer wide cut automatic regulating apparatus also includes the converter being arranged in frame, the input of converter Terminal R interfaces, S interfaces, T interfaces access power supply, the lead-out terminal u interface of converter, V interfaces, W after being connected with switch K respectively Interface is and motor connection.It is in parallel on the circuit that the control circuit terminal FWD interfaces of converter are connected with public terminal com interface There is switch SB1 and switch SB2, switch SB3 and switch are parallel with the circuit that REV interfaces are connected with public terminal com interface SB4。
Preferably, also including being arranged in front of pressure roller cylinder entangling side device automatically, side device is entangled automatically to be included being arranged on Infrared tube, the base fabric frame for arranging base fabric in frame, the adjusting means for adjusting base fabric position, base fabric frame is arranged on Frame front, infrared tube is connected with controller, the position for detecting base fabric.
Preferably, adjusting means adopts hydraulic stem, hydraulic stem one end to be hinged by hydraulic pressure pole socket and ground, hydraulic pressure pole socket It is fixed on the ground below base fabric frame, the hydraulic stem other end is hinged with base fabric frame.
Preferably, the ground in front of frame is provided with two slide rails side by side, base fabric frame lower end is provided with and coordinates with slide rail Pulley.
Preferably, infrared tube includes the infrared transmitting tube being arranged on above base fabric and is arranged on infrared below base fabric Reception pipe, infrared receiving tube aligns with infrared transmitting tube.
This utility model as a result of above technical scheme, with significant technique effect:Veneer wide cut is fully automated Adjust, adjust under the control of converter, high precision, speed are fast, can improve product quality and conforming product rate, and can save compared with Many labour forces, reduce production cost.Base fabric position adjust automatically, improves production security, and improves production efficiency.
Converter makes the smooth startup of motor, reduces dash current when electric motor starting;Motor positive and inverse control can be straight It is connected on panel and controls, it is not necessary to is switched over by catalyst;Converter can make motor realize stepless speed regulation, optimize Motor changes the rotating speed of motor by magnetic pole logarithm is changed;Torque can be changed to improve the toggle speed of motor;Frequency conversion Utensil has multiple voltage, electric current, analog input, COM1, easily realizes the network control of communication, improve production from Dynamicization is controlled.

Specific embodiment
Below in conjunction with the accompanying drawings this utility model is described in further detail with embodiment.
Embodiment
Veneer wide cut can adjust automatically calender, as shown in Figures 1 to 4, including frame 1, the control that is arranged in frame 1 Device processed, the pressure roller cylinder 2 being arranged in frame 1, the veneer wide cut automatic regulating apparatus for being arranged on the rear of pressure roller cylinder 2, it is arranged on pressure Side device is entangled automatically in front of roller 2.Automatically side device is entangled for detecting and adjusting the position of base fabric 23.
Veneer wide cut automatic regulating apparatus includes the screw mandrel 4 and silk of the motor 3 being arranged in frame 1 and the connection of motor 3 The adjusting rod 5 of the connection of bar 4, adjusting rod 5 is provided with cutting knife 6, and screw mandrel 4 is spindle rotationally arranged in the inner side of frame 1 by mounting seat 7, Screw mandrel 4 is connected by bearing block with mounting seat 7, and the one end of screw mandrel 4 is relatively fixed and is connected with driving wheel 8, sets on the output shaft of motor 3 There is belt pulley, belt 9 is connected between driving wheel 8 and belt pulley, through the axis hole having with the cooperation of screw mandrel 4 on adjusting rod 5, adjust Bar 5 is enclosed within screw mandrel 4, and adjusting rod 5 is threadedly coupled with screw mandrel 4, the top of screw mandrel 4 is located in mounting seat 7 and is fixed with limit base 10, The upper end of adjusting rod 5 heads on limit base 10.
Motor 3 drives driving wheel 8 to rotate by belt 9, and so as to drive screw mandrel 4 to rotate, screw mandrel 4 is rotated, adjusting rod 5 is headed on Limit base 10, therefore the position of adjusting rod 5 can move along the length direction of screw mandrel 4, and so as to reach the position of cutting knife 6 is adjusted Purpose.
Veneer wide cut automatic regulating apparatus also includes being arranged on converter 11, control panel 12 in frame 1, controller with Converter 11 connects, and is operated by control panel 12, facilitates operative.Control panel 12 is connected with controller, converter 11 Input terminal R interfaces, S interfaces, T interfaces be connected with switch K respectively after access power supply, the lead-out terminal u interface of converter 11, V interfaces, W interfaces are connected with motor 3.What the control circuit terminal FWD interfaces of converter 11 were connected with public terminal com interface Switch SB1 and switch SB2 is parallel with circuit, switch is parallel with the circuit that REV interfaces are connected with public terminal com interface SB3 and switch SB4, switch SB1, switch SB2 are respectively motor 3 and rotate forward startup, shutdown switch, switch SB3, switch SB4 difference For the reversion startup of motor 3, shutdown switch.By the operating rate of the regulation motor 3 of converter 11, so as to reach stable regulation cutting knife The purpose of 6 positions, realizes the adjustment of veneer wide cut so that veneer wide cut is consistent with the wide cut of base fabric 23.
The two ends of frame 1 or so are equipped with a motor 3, screw mandrel 4, adjusting rod 5, converter 11, are respectively used to adjust phase The cutting knife 6 answered.
Automatically entangling side device includes the infrared tube being arranged in frame 1, the base fabric frame 13 for arranging base fabric 23, is used for The adjusting means of the position of base fabric 23 is adjusted, adjusting means adopts hydraulic stem 14, and the one end of hydraulic stem 14 is by hydraulic pressure pole socket 16 and ground Face 17 is hinged, and hydraulic pressure pole socket 16 is fixed on the ground 17 of the lower section of base fabric frame 13, piston rod 15 and the base fabric frame 13 of hydraulic stem 14 It is hinged.Base fabric frame 13 is arranged on the front of frame 1, and traction roller 22, the front of frame 1 are provided with positioned at the rear of base fabric frame 13 in frame 1 Ground 17 be provided with two slide rails 18 side by side, the lower end of base fabric frame 13 is provided with the pulley 19 coordinated with slide rail 18.Infrared tube Including the infrared transmitting tube 20 and the infrared receiving tube 21 for being arranged on the lower section of base fabric 23, infrared receiving tube that are arranged on the top of base fabric 23 21 align with infrared transmitting tube 20.Infrared tube is used to detect the position of base fabric 23, then the signal for detecting is changed by A/D Device conversion is sent in controller, and controller is controlling the work of hydraulic stem 14 according to the signal for receiving, so as to adjust base fabric The position of frame 13, reaches the purpose of the position for adjusting base fabric 23.
